Mahant Bachittar Singh College of Engineering and Technology Fee, Structure
Mahant Bachittar Singh College of Engineering and Technology offers various courses at different levels, including UG and PG. Each programme has its fee structure, which usually includes tuition fees, hostel accommodation (if needed), and some additional charges set by the Mahant Bachittar Singh College of Engineering and Technology. Some of these are one-time payments charged by Mahant Bachittar Singh College of Engineering and Technology, while others, like tuition, must be paid each semester or year. MBSCET operates as a minority institution and divides its total intake of 330 students into two equal parts.165 seats are reserved for the Government of J&K quota, and 165 seats are reserved for the minority quota (specifically for Sikh candidates).
